Silicon PPA Impact for Decode Pipeline Stages and Timing Partitioning is anchored on Decode-stage slack at target frequency and bubbles per kilo-instruction caused by front-end backpressure.. Convert observations into mechanism-backed decisions with explicit ownership.

  • Frequency gains that increase bubbles may lose net throughput.

  • Area growth from extension logic must justify workload value.

  • Power and thermal stability are release gates, not secondary metrics.
